Observability Without Limits - Uptrace Pricing Explained

Welcome to Uptrace, the modern observability platform. Our pricing is simple: pay only for the data you ingest. Unlimited users, services, and hosts Billed per uncompressed GB for spans & logs Billed by active timeseries for metrics Automatic volume discounts as your usage grows Free trial includes 1 TB of spans & logs and 100,000 timeseries — no credit card required.

EP #2: Valkey, Vector, Redis, and the History of Databases - The Open Source Observability Podcast

In this episode we learn how Valkey, the lightning-speed open source key-value datastore, can help improve your observability toolstack. Dive in to learn what differentiates a NoSQL data store from a relational database, more about data structures such as HyperLogLog and Bloom Filter, and all about the history of how data is stored.

Proactive Observability - Predictive Analytics Models and Algorithms for IT Systems and Metrics

Predictive Analytics Models and Algorithms are an important component of eG Enterprise’s AIOps engine for proactive observability. eG Enterprise collects and analyses metrics, events, logs and traces and the data including real usage data is used to make intelligent predictions to forecast future system behavior and IT resource metric levels.
